Free Event to Include Documentaries, Wedding Reenactment and Traditional Korean Meal
Event Date: May 06, 2012

FORKED RIVER, N.J., April 11, 2012 – Heritage Village at Seabreeze, a 55+ active adult community providing a new option in affordable rental housing in Forked River, N.J., will host a program on “The Hidden Treasures of Korean Art and Modern Korea.” The free event, which is open to the public, will take place on Sunday, May 6 at 11:30 a.m., and will be presented by the Korean Spirit and Culture Promotion Project (KSCPP), a non-profit organization dedicated to raising awareness of Korean history and culture. The program will feature two documentary films about Korea, which will illustrate the artistic and cultural achievements of Korea’s past, and the country’s industrial achievements since the Korean War. Members of KSCPP will then present a reenactment of a traditional Korean wedding. Following the program, attendees will be treated to a traditional Korean meal.
Heritage Village at Seabreeze is located at 1031 Newark Avenue North, in the shore community of Forked River, part of scenic Ocean County which features 50 miles of beaches hugging the Atlantic Ocean. The community is easily accessible from the Garden State Parkway at exit 74.
